آشنایی با ابزار Aircrack-ng؛ قابلیت‌ها، نصب و کاربردها

آشنایی با ابزار Aircrack-ng؛ قابلیت‌ها، نصب و کاربردها

با رشد استفاده از اینترنت بی‌سیم، موضوع امنیت وای‌فای به یکی از دغدغه‌های مهم کاربران و متخصصان IT تبدیل شده است. ابزار Aircrack-ng یکی از شناخته‌شده‌ترین و قدرتمندترین ابزارهای تست نفوذ و بررسی امنیت شبکه‌های بی‌سیم است که به کاربران اجازه می‌دهد ضعف‌های احتمالی در رمزگذاری وای‌فای را شناسایی کنند.

Aircrack-ng چیست؟

Aircrack-ng یک نرم‌افزار رایگان، متن‌باز و قدرتمند برای تست امنیت شبکه‌های وای‌فای است که روی سیستم‌عامل‌های مختلف از جمله لینوکس، ویندوز و macOS اجرا می‌شود. این ابزار مجموعه‌ای‌ کامل از قابلیت‌ها را برای شنود شبکه، ضبط بسته‌ها (packet capture)، کرک رمز عبور (WEP/WPA/WPA2) و تجزیه و تحلیل امنیتی فراهم می‌کند. به همین دلیل، بین متخصصان امنیت سایبری، تسترهای نفوذ و حتی علاقه‌مندان به هک اخلاقی (Ethical Hacking) بسیار پرکاربرد و محبوب است.

اسم Aircrack-ng بیش از هرچیز با شکستن رمز وای‌فای گره خورده است، ولی عملکرد آن فقط به این موضوع محدود نمی‌شود. این ابزار امکان بررسی پایداری درگاه‌ها، تست آداپتور وایرلس، تزریق پکت به شبکه و انجام حملات مانند Handshaking و Dictionary Attack را نیز فراهم می‌کند. نکته مهم این است که استفاده از Aircrack-ng باید صرفاً در چارچوب قانونی و برای تست امنیت شبکه خودتان یا با مجوز رسمی باشد.

Aircrack-ng چیست؟

Aircrack-ng چه کارهایی می‌تواند انجام دهد؟

  • شنود و مانیتورینگ شبکه‌های وای‌فای (Packet Sniffing)
  • جمع‌آوری و ذخیره بسته‌های اطلاعاتی (Packet Capture)
  • کرک رمز عبور شبکه‌های WEP، WPA و WPA2
  • تحلیل و بررسی امنیتی شبکه‌های بی‌سیم
  • تزریق پکت (Packet Injection) برای تست نفوذ
  • شناسایی فهرست شبکه‌های وای‌فای اطراف
  • بررسی قابلیت‌های آداپتور وایرلس در حالت مانیتور
  • اجرای حملات Dictionary برای رمزگشایی
  • تایید یا رد امنیت پیکربندی وای‌فای خانگی یا سازمانی
  • تست تطابق درایورها با حالت Injection در لینوکس

آیا کار با Aircrack-ng قانونی است؟

استفاده از ابزارهایی مانند Aircrack-ng صرفاً در صورتی قانونی و مجاز تلقی می‌شود که با هدف آموزش، پژوهش یا تست امنیت شبکه‌ای باشد که مالکیت یا مجوز تست آن را دارید. طبق قوانین جمهوری اسلامی ایران نفوذ به شبکه‌های وای‌فای دیگران بدون رضایت یا اطلاع مالک، مصداق دسترسی غیرمجاز به داده‌ها و تجاوز به حریم خصوصی بوده و جرم محسوب می‌شود. همچنین هرگونه استفاده از این ابزار با هدف سوءاستفاده، جاسوسی یا لطمه زدن به افراد یا سازمان‌ها می‌تواند پیگرد قانونی در پی داشته باشد.

آیا کار با Aircrack-ng قانونی است؟

آموزش نصب Aircrack-ng روی سیستم‌عامل‌های مختلف

  • نصب Aircrack-ng روی لینوکس (به‌ویژه Kali Linux و Ubuntu)

Aircrack-ng به‌طور پیش‌فرض در توزیع‌های امنیتی مانند Kali Linux نصب شده است. اما اگر از نسخه‌های دیگر لینوکس مثل Ubuntu استفاده می‌کنید، می‌توانید با اجرای دستور زیر در ترمینال آن را نصب کنید:

				
					sudo apt update
sudo apt install aircrack-ng
				
			

پس از نصب می‌توانید با تایپ دستور aircrack-ng در ترمینال، از صحت نصب برنامه مطمئن شوید.

  • نصب Aircrack-ng روی ویندوز

برخلاف لینوکس، نصب Aircrack-ng روی ویندوز اندکی نیاز به تنظیمات بیشتر دارد. ابتدا وارد سایت رسمی Aircrack-ng شوید و نسخه ویندوز آن را دانلود کنید. فایل ZIP را اکسترکت کرده و وارد فولدر bin شوید. اجرا معمولاً از طریق CMD انجام می‌شود:

				
					cd C:\AircrackNG\bin
aircrack-ng.exe
				
			

برای استفاده از قابلیت‌هایی مثل مانیتور مود، لازم است درایور کارت شبکه شما از این قابلیت پشتیبانی کند.

  • نصب Aircrack-ng روی macOS

در سیستم‌عامل مک، راحت‌ترین راه برای نصب Aircrack-ng استفاده از Homebrew است. اگر آن را قبلاً نصب کرده‌اید، کافی است این دو دستور را در ترمینال وارد کنید:

				
					brew update
brew install aircrack-ng
				
			

پس از نصب، تایپ aircrack-ng در ترمینال باید لیستی از قابلیت‌های برنامه را نمایش دهد. البته محدودیت‌هایی مانند ناسازگاری برخی کارت‌های شبکه ممکن است وجود داشته باشد.

مقایسه Aircrack-ng با Wifite

Aircrack-ng و Wifite هر دو ابزارهایی محبوب در حوزه تست امنیت شبکه‌های وای‌فای هستند، اما از نظر نوع استفاده و سطح کاربری تفاوت‌های مهمی دارند. Aircrack-ng یک ابزار پیشرفته و تخصصی‌تر است که نیاز به دانش فنی بالاتری برای اجرا و کنترل دارد. کاربران باید مرحله‌به‌مرحله فرایند اسکن، ضبط packet، handshake و حمله را به‌طور دستی انجام دهند. این موضوع باعث می‌شود Aircrack مناسب‌تر برای کارشناسان امنیت و تسترهای نفوذ حرفه‌ای باشد.

در مقابل Wifite با هدف ساده‌سازی فرآیند هک یا تست امنیتی شبکه‌های وایرلس طراحی شده است. این ابزار با رابط خط فرمانی ساده و خودکارسازی مراحل حمله، این امکان را فراهم می‌کند که حتی کاربران تازه‌کار نیز بتوانند به سرعت شبکه‌های هدف را اسکن کرده و حملات مورد نظر را انجام دهند. البته باید توجه داشت که Wifite در پشت صحنه از ابزارهایی مثل Aircrack-ng، Reaver و Bully بهره می‌گیرد، بنابراین در واقع ساده‌سازی رابطی برای همان ابزارهای کُدباز قدرتمند است.

Aircrack-ng
Wifite

پیچیدگی ابزار

بیشتر – نیازمند اجرای دستی دستورات

کمتر – اجرای خودکار مراحل با یک دستور

مناسب برای چه کاربرانی

کاربران حرفه‌ای / تسترهای امنیت

کاربران مبتدی / یادگیری و تست سریع

قابلیت مانیتورینگ

دارد

دارد

نوع رابط کاربری

خط فرمان کاملاً فنی

خط فرمان خودکار و ساده‌شده

نیاز به دانش فنی

بالا

متوسط تا پایین

قابلیت حملات پیچیده

بله – با تنظیمات پیشرفته‌تر

محدود به حملات رایج و ساده‌تر

جمع‌بندی…

Aircrack-ng یکی از قدرتمندترین و رایج‌ترین ابزارهای متن‌باز در حوزه‌ی تحلیل و تست امنیت وای‌فای است که هم در دستان متخصصان امنیت سایبری و هم در دست کاربران ماجراجوی تازه‌کار دیده می‌شود. این ابزار، با قابلیت‌هایی مانند شنود، شکست رمز عبور (WEP/WPA/WPA2)، ضبط بسته و تزریق پکت، ابزار مناسبی برای تست نفوذ و شناسایی ضعف‌های امنیتی در شبکه‌های بی‌سیم محسوب می‌شود.

موارد اخیر

برترین ها

دیدگاهتان را بنویسید

نشانی ایمیل شما منتشر نخواهد شد. بخش‌های موردنیاز علامت‌گذاری شده‌اند *

دیدگاه